The Moretons Magical Memories 2012 - The Day Before
The Entourage
Me – Kerry, 34 yr old Disney nutcase, head driver and Narrator. 9th visit Lee – 33 yr old Florida Lover, 10th Visit, Reserve driver and map man Jacob – 3 turning 4(on this trip) yr old going on 40 yr old! 3rd visit (lucky boy) loves collecting autographs Lucas – 5 month old – smiley in the day – grumpy at night (just like his Daddy) Dick – 58 yr old – Grandad and Jacob’s best mate – loves the Sun and some rollercoasters Sue 57 yr old – Grandma – Chief tea maker – loves Sprite no Ice. The Plan Arrive 7th May – 4 Nights at Bahama Bay Resort 11th May move to Sunset Lakes – Shamu Sancturary Villa 24th May come home The weekend before – 5th and 6th May Saturday Jacob was very happy today as he got to put his last sticker on his countdown chart that he has been doing everyday since 100 days out. It was lovely to live the excitement with him as he added his sticker each day. Something I will definitely be doing again in the future. I had managed to complete the majority of the packing in the 2 weeks before today; it was quite stressful trying to think of what to pack for everyone and especially for Lucas. What with sterilisers and milk for the journey etc… I got myself in a right tizz at one point! All that was left to do today was the hand luggage and overnight bag for our stay at Manchester Marriott. This didn’t take long and once done I relaxed a little bit. Lee and Dick both work for Royal Mail and were both working Saturday morning but both were finished by midday. Lucas was a little rascal all morning so I did not get as much done as I hoped. (in terms of cleaning the house from top to bottom!) Jacob was at a birthday party from 2 till 4pm, which was good as he got to burn off some of his energy and excitement! And boy was he excited! I took him to the party and stayed with him until it finished. Lee managed to get a few bits done while I was at the party but we had to finish most of the other jobs once the boys had gone to bed. So with all luggage done and house cleaned we were ready for the off on Sunday morning. So with excited tummies we hit the hay ourselves around 11pm. Sunday Alarm set for 6.15am but with Lucas hardly sleeping there was no need for an alarm. You are probably thinking ‘why are you leaving so early, if your flight is not till 11am Monday’? There were 2 reasons for this 1. We wanted to start the holiday as soon as possible 2. our plan was to visit Lee’s auntie who lives in Stoke on Trent on the way, as it was his 2 cousins 18th and 21st birthday next week, so we wanted to give them their presents. Dick and Sue were getting to our house for 9am, which actually means 8.30am as they are always early. Lee and Jacob fetched a McDonald’s breakfast while I got Lucas sorted out. Breakfast polished off, plugs switched off and everywhere locked we were ready for 8.30am which is a miracle for us as we are always late! Jacob ready for the off! This is a traditional photo that we do each year, he has changed so much since our last visit in 2010; Just as we were leaving our neighbour came out and asked Jacob to come and see her for a second, she gave Jacob £10 for ice cream on his holiday. A very nice touch which made Jacob very happy. Our next door neighbour has always been really good with my boys, she is a really lovely lady. Roads were very quiet so we made good time on the M6 north, the only incident to note was that just before J15 there were 5 police cars within a mile of each other and they had all pulled over separate cars for speeding, obviously on some kind of clamp down. For the rest of the journey I made sure I was at speed limit. We arrived in Mow Kop just before 11am, to spend the day with family before moving ahead to Manchester Marriott. While we were there we checked our email and Mickeysgirls had sent me an email saying that she would leave lots of supplies (beer, water, pool toys & bbq) in the villa for us. I found out via the Dibb that mickeysgirls was in the villa before us and we had exchanged a couple of emails prior to our visit. It was a lovely touch and very much appreciated (thanks Tracey and family). More proof the that Dibb is full of lovely members. After being fed like kings by Lee’s Auntie and a nice day had with them, we left at around 4.15pm and made the short journey to the hotel. I work for Marriott so had secured the rooms and parking for £79 each on family rate. A young gentleman called Phil who was excellent, checked us in. He had just come back from Miami so was very interested in our trip. He gave us free breakfast (meant to be £5 per adult, staff rate), free taxi’s to the airport and pick up when we get back and access to the exec lounge at the hotel. A very nice touch, which certainly started off our holiday nicely. I told him if he ever came to stay at the Forest of Arden to give me a shout and I would return the favour. The rooms were excellent, with 2 double beds in each room. Lucas chilled out Lucas chilling on the nice big Marriott beds before we went down to the exec lounge. All food and drink was free in the lounge so Dick had a couple of Stella’s while Sue and I had a cup of tea! Lee had a coke I think and Jacob had juice. Food was light snacks, there was chips, Lamb koftas, cheese and biscuits, chocolate brownies, crisps and nuts. When we were in the lounge Dick wanted to start up a tradition with his grandson that his dad had done with Lee and his brother when they were little, and this was to teach Jacob how to play domino’s, Jacob loved it instantly and picked it up very quickly considering he is only 3. I know I am biased but I think he is actually really good with his numbers for his age and playing dommies helps with this. So, After Jacob beat everyone at Domino’s! we went back to the room to give the boys a bath before trying to get Jacob to have an early night. Trying was the right word, I mean it was the night before this little 3 year old was heading to Florida for gods sake, I had no hope of getting him to bed early! Jacob was super excited and took a bit of calming down before he eventually went to sleep. We didn’t worry too much, in fact we would have been more worried if he wasn’t excited. We watched the Voice and Britains Got Talent before turning the TV off at 10pm. Alarm was set for 5am as we wanted to get to the airport no later than 7.30am to ensure we got the bulkhead seats we had requested. Breakfast was due to start at 6.30am so we would have time to fill our bellies before catching our mini bus at 7.15am..
